利用VPS托管视频,轻松实现视频存储与管理
卡尔云官网
www.kaeryun.com
随着互联网的快速发展,视频内容已经成为推动网络经济的重要力量,无论是个人用户还是企业,都需要一个可靠的方式来存储和管理视频内容,而利用虚拟专用服务器(VPS)托管视频,已经成为一种非常常见的解决方案,本文将详细讲解如何利用VPS托管视频,以及相关的最佳实践和注意事项。
什么是VPS?
VPS,全称为虚拟专用服务器(Virtual Private Server),是一种通过互联网提供虚拟化服务的技术,与物理服务器不同,VPS通过网络技术将多台物理服务器的资源(如CPU、内存、存储、带宽等)虚拟化,以满足不同用户的需求,对于视频托管来说,VPS提供了一个独立的虚拟环境,可以隔离其他用户的影响,确保视频存储的安全性和稳定性。
为什么选择VPS托管视频?
-
托管成本低
相比于物理服务器,VPS的托管成本显著降低,你只需要支付每个月的虚拟机费用,而不是按小时计费,而且不需要维护服务器的物理设备。 -
资源灵活
VPS可以根据实际需求灵活调整资源分配,你可以根据视频存储量、上传速度和带宽需求,选择适合的虚拟机配置。 -
安全性高
VPS通常提供SSL证书,确保视频在传输和存储过程中的安全性,VPS服务器通常运行Linux操作系统,具备强大的安全防护能力。 -
管理方便
VPS提供了控制面板,方便用户管理文件、设置访问权限、监控系统状态等,这对于视频托管来说非常有用,可以帮助你更好地管理和保护视频内容。 -
扩展性强
如果视频量增加,你可以轻松升级VPS的配置,例如增加内存、提升带宽,以满足更大的存储和处理需求。
如何利用VPS托管视频?
-
选择合适的VPS服务提供商
在使用VPS托管视频之前,需要选择一家可靠的VPS服务提供商,常见的VPS提供商包括AWS、DigitalOcean、HostGator、GoDaddy等,根据你的需求和预算,选择一家合适的提供商。 -
创建VPS账号并登录
登录到VPS提供商的控制面板,创建一个新VPS,通常需要提供一些基本信息和支付费用。 -
选择合适的虚拟机配置
根据你的视频存储需求和带宽需求,选择合适的虚拟机配置,如果你需要存储10GB的视频,可以选择一个较大的虚拟机配置。 -
创建视频存储目录
在VPS的文件系统中创建一个专门用于存储视频的目录,可以命名为videos
,并将其设为根目录。 -
上传视频
你可以通过多种方式上传视频到VPS,使用rsync命令将视频文件同步到VPS的videos
目录;或者通过文件传输工具(如rsync --quote | nc -w | curl)将视频文件传输到VPS;还可以使用专门的视频托管工具(如Uploader)。 -
优化视频存储
为了提高视频存储效率,可以对视频进行压缩和优化,使用ffmpeg工具将视频从H265压缩到H264,或者调整视频分辨率和帧率以减少存储空间的占用。 -
设置访问权限
为了确保视频的安全性,需要对videos
目录设置访问权限,你可以将权限设置为root:root
,这样只有root用户才能访问该目录。 -
监控视频存储状态
使用监控工具(如htop、nc)监控VPS的带宽使用情况和存储使用情况,如果发现视频存储量超过预期,可以及时调整配置。 -
备份视频
视频数据非常重要,需要定期备份,你可以将视频文件备份到外部存储设备(如U盘、 external HDD)或者上传到其他云存储服务。
视频托管的最佳实践
-
选择可靠的VPS提供商
选择一家提供强大安全防护、稳定可靠的VPS服务提供商,可以参考用户评价和安全性测试结果。 -
优化带宽配置
确保VPS的带宽配置能够满足视频上传和下载的需求,如果视频量较大,可以考虑升级带宽。 -
使用SSL证书
在上传视频时,使用SSL证书确保视频传输的安全性,这样可以防止未授权的访问和数据泄露。 -
设置访问控制
除了root用户的权限外,可以对videos
目录设置更严格的访问控制,例如只允许特定用户或组访问。 -
定期检查上传日志
使用rsync命令生成日志文件,记录视频上传的详细信息,如果发现异常上传行为,可以参考日志进行排查。 -
使用专用的视频托管工具
如果视频量非常大,可以考虑使用专门的视频托管工具(如Uploader、Mediafire等),这些工具通常有更高效的上传和管理功能。
利用VPS托管视频,已经成为现代视频存储和管理的重要手段,通过选择合适的VPS服务提供商、优化视频存储配置、设置访问权限等,你可以轻松实现视频的托管和管理,需要注意视频的安全性和稳定性,确保视频内容的安全存储和高效传输,如果你有更多关于VPS或视频托管的问题,欢迎继续交流!
卡尔云官网
www.kaeryun.com